在我的主要剧本中:
var renderer = require('./templates/renderTemplates.js');
function show(json){
renderer.render(json);
}
并在renderTemplates.js中:
var render = function(json) {
console.log(json);
...
}
显然,它表示无法调用渲染。如何从其他脚本访问函数?
答案 0 :(得分:1)
只需在renderTemplates.js中导出
var render = function(json) {
console.log(json);
...
}
module.exports = {
render: render
}
然后您可以像在主脚本中一样使用renderer.render()
。